Output 24e8243ef46310a71c157c9930311e3b6e5b8be375deadd45126d717f226e620:0

value
727641544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 916d53a01828a343d1b08ef14dfdf9ff3172b09c OP_EQUAL
address
3EwxsWTo6R84KGZ65coG6Swo5FYBgdMd1d
transaction
24e8243ef46310a71c157c9930311e3b6e5b8be375deadd45126d717f226e620
spent
true